This is a COMBINED SYNOPSIS/SOLICITATION for commercial items prepared in accordance with the information in FAR Subpart 12.6, using Simplified Acquisition Procedures found at FAR Part 13, as supplemented with the additional information included in this notice. This combined synopsis/solicitation shall be posted on both SAM Contract Opportunities (https://sam.gov/) and NECO (http://www.neco.navy.mil/).
The Philadelphia Office of the Naval Supply Systems Command (NAVSUP) Fleet Logistics Center (FLC) Norfolk Contracting Department intends to procure commercial services for Regulated Medical Waste (RMW) Disposal services in support of the Navy Drug Screening Laboratory in Jacksonville, FL. The solicitation, Request for Quotations (RFQ) N0018925QZ389, is included as an attachment to this combined synopsis/solicitation. Any questions in response to the solicitation are due by 2:00 PM Eastern Time (EST) on 14 July 2025. Quotations should be submitted by 11:30 AM ET on 17 July 2025 via email to the attention of Lauren Hardee (lauren.a.hardee.civ@us.navy.mil) and John Krystopowicz (john.e.krystopowicz.civ@us.navy.mil).
This requirement is being solicited as a 100% Woman-Owned Small Business (WOSB) set-aside. Any quotation received from a prime contractor that does not classify as a WOSB-certified firm will not be evaluated and will be immediately disqualified from consideration for award.
The issuance of a firm, fixed-price purchase order is anticipated. The applicable Product Service Code (PSC) and North American Industry Classification System (NAICS) code are S222 and 562112, respectively.
